8) DRESSAGE: CIC3*-W-2009 FEI Three-Star Test B-Std. CCI2*-2009 FEI Two-Star Test B-Std. CCI*/<br />

CIC1*-2009 FEI One-Star Test B-Std. P3D: 2010 USEF Preliminary 3-Day Event Test-Std. A-2010 USEF<br />

Advanced Test B-Std. I-2010 USEF Intermediate Test B -Std. P-2010 USEF Preliminary Test C-Std. T-2010<br />

USEF Training Test B-Sm. N-2010 USEF Novice Test B-Sm. Arenas: Sand/air-foot.<br />

9) CROSS-COUNTRY: CIC3*/A-approx 3800 m @ 570 mpm. CCI2*- approx. 4800 m @ 550 mpm.<br />

I- 3100 m @ 550 mpm. CCI1*- approx 3800 m @ 520 mpm CIC1*/P- 2800 m @ 520 mpm. P3D: A:<br />

Approx 4000 m @ 220 mpm B: Approx 2000m @ 640 mpm C: approx 5000 m @ 220 mpm. D: approx<br />

4100 @ 520 mpm. T-2100 m @ 420 mpm. N- 1600 m @ 350 mpm. Terrain: Mainly flat. A/CIC2*/I//<br />

CIC1*/P: Average, for horses with some experience at these levels. T/N: Difficult.<br />
